How radiation therapy physician pay ranges in Sao Tome and Principe

A good way to think about salary in Sao Tome and Principe is to look at the distribution rather than the headline average. Half of all radiation therapy physicians in Sao Tome and Principe earn less than 214,799,400 STN a year, and the other half earn more. That middle number is the median, and it is usually more useful than the average for answering "is my pay normal here".

Looking at the quartiles fills in the picture. A quarter of earners take home less than 153,600,700 STN (the 25th percentile), and a quarter clear 261,598,900 STN (the 75th percentile). The middle 50% of radiation therapy physicians sit somewhere inside that band, which is where the typical reader of this page probably lives.

The very lowest reported salaries sit around 125,999,700 STN. The highest stretch to 352,799,800 STN, though only a small fraction of earners ever reach that level. If you are deciding whether your own offer or current pay is reasonable, work out which of those four bands you would fall into and use that as your reference point.

Radiation therapy physician pay by experience in Sao Tome and Principe

Years of experience is the single biggest lever on pay for a radiation therapy physician in Sao Tome and Principe, ahead of education and almost any other single factor. The longer you have been in the role, the more your employer can trust you to handle complexity, mentor others and act independently, all of which command higher pay. The chart below shows how the typical radiation therapy physician salary changes as you move through the career ladder.

Radiation therapy physician gender pay gap in Sao Tome and Principe

The gender pay gap is a stubborn feature of almost every labour market, and Sao Tome and Principe is no exception. Male radiation therapy physicians in Sao Tome and Principe earn an average of 242,398,700 STN a year, while female radiation therapy physicians earn around 221,999,600 STN. That works out to a 9% gap in favour of men, even when comparing people doing the same work.

A pay gap of this size has a real long-term cost. Over a typical thirty-year career it can add up to several years of pay, and it compounds through pensions, retirement contributions and bonus-linked stock. Some of the gap is explained by women being more likely to work part-time, take career breaks, or be steered toward lower-paying specialisations. Some of it is straightforward unequal pay for the same job, which is harder to defend.
